I've waited on posting my thoughts on the
topic, only because I was certain that after the
Becky Hammon "controversy" that came about with her joining the Russian National team, people would soon turn their patriotic wrath against Chris Kaman. It never happened. So in case you weren't aware, the Grand Rapids, Michigan-native has been lighting up the courts for the German team alongside Dirk.
Germany, with NBAers Nowitzki (31 pts) and Kaman
(20 pts) took out nemesis New Zealand in the
Olympic qualifying tournament last night. The Tall Blacks were led by former NBA sharp-shooting guard Kirk Penney, who scored 29 points.

Clippers center Chris Kaman has received German citizenship
and will team up with Dirk Nowitzki for Germany
at an Olympic qualifying tournament later this month.
